9 Summer Arts and Crafts for Toddlers: Paper Flowers, Sidewalk Paint, & More

One of the many nice things about doing crafts with kids is that it can be either and indoor or outdoor activity.
We’ve done crafts not only at the kitchen or playroom tables, but also along the side of the neighborhood swimming pool or at park picnic tables.
Here are 9 easy art projects for toddlers and preschoolers that all have a summer theme.

Summer Arts and Crafts for Toddlers
Summer Paper Flower Craft
Paper crafts can be simple, but still really effective. These Summer Paper Flowers can really brighten up your home.
Tie Dye Coffee Filters Paper Flowers
These Tie Dye Coffee Filter Paper Flowers are so colorful and beautiful! Your kids will have a blast making tie dye patterns.
One of the best things about this craft is that all you need are a few simple household items.
Milk Jug Fairy Garden
This Milk Jug Fairy Garden is a simple activity that is fun, exciting, encourages creativity and gets the kids outdoors. It's also a nice way to teach them about ratio and proportion.
All you need to get started is a milk jug and some dirt.
DIY Sidewalk Chalk Paint
This DIY Sidewalk Paint is so easy that the kids can make it themselves -- and making it is half the fun.
Just grab a few things a few items out of your pantry, plus some non-glass bowls and paint brushes, and you're ready to get started.
Popsicle Color Matching Activity
This Popsicle Color Matching Activity is easy to put together and best of all, it’s fun and educational. Double win!
One thing that's great about this activity is that, once you've finished the painting part, it's totally mess-free. You'll want to whip it out when your kids have friends over.
Easy Paper Butterfly Craft
This Easy Paper Butterfly Craft is simple, yet really fun. The bright and cheery colors are perfect for spring and summer.
Not only is this craft quick and easy, but it’s also inexpensive to make.
Ladybugs from Recycled Egg Carton
These Egg Carton Ladybugs are a great way to get your kids into recycled crafting fun. If you pre-cut and pre-paint the cups, these even make a great fast craft to make in school or with scouts.
Easy Rainbow Ribbon Toy
This simple Ribbon Toy works like a ribbon wand, but is built on a clear plastic ring instead of a stick. This makes it safe and easy for little kids to use -- but older kids are sure to have fun with it too.
And it's ridiculously easy to make.
Watermelon Paper Plate Craft
These Watermelon Paper Plates are an engaging craft that will have kids practice color identification, cutting with scissors, color mixing, and hand dexterity.
